In 2010, Willis College implemented Intuit Quickbooks Enterprise as an ERP Financial solution to centralize core accounting, payroll and cash management activities. The deployment addressed finance and administrative functions and was positioned to support accounts receivable, accounts payable, general ledger, bank reconciliation, petty cash and payroll workflows, aligning the application name Intuit Quickbooks Enterprise with the college's financial operations.
Configuration emphasized ledger structure and transaction workflow controls, including chart of accounts setup, synoptic journals, statement of cash flows reporting templates, and recurring payroll and reconciliation routines consistent with Financial Accounting coursework the institution offered. Governance and operational rollout focused on standardizing monthly close and journal posting procedures across finance and administrative staff, and training leveraged the school s existing Quickbooks and Financial Accounting curriculum to accelerate adoption of the ERP Financial system.

In 2021, Willis College implemented Moodle LMS under the Learning and Development category, deploying the application on its public website williscollege.com to deliver online course content. The implementation establishes Moodle LMS as the primary learning management platform used by students and faculty for course access and content delivery.
Configuration emphasized standard Moodle LMS capabilities including course creation and enrollment workflows, content hosting and distribution, assessment and gradebook functions, and role based permissions for instructors, students, and administrators. The deployment uses Moodle LMS site embedding to present a public facing course catalog alongside authenticated learning spaces, supporting asynchronous learning, resource uploads, and sequenced assessments.
Operational coverage focuses on academic programs, instructional staff, and student services across the institution, with governance centered on role based access control, content publishing workflows, and faculty course administration. Administration leverages Moodle LMS administration tools for user provisioning, course lifecycle management, and reporting aligned with the colleges Learning and Development objectives.

In 2020, Willis College implemented MobileMonkey on its public website as a Chatbots and Conversational AI solution. The deployment is centered on an embedded website chat widget that provides the primary front door for prospective student inquiries and initial student services engagement.
Willis College configured MobileMonkey conversational flows, automated FAQ handling, and lead capture forms to standardize responses and capture contact information for follow up. MobileMonkey was instrumented to present scripted decision trees and messaging templates, and to escalate complex sessions to college staff for human handling when required.
Operational ownership rests with marketing and admissions functions, which manage conversation content, flow updates, and ongoing tuning of the chat experience. The implementation uses MobileMonkey as the website-hosted conversational layer, classified as Chatbots and Conversational AI, to support admissions and student engagement workflows.
